Thomas Andrew Gregorio (born May 5, 1977, in Brooklyn, New York) is a retired professional baseball player who played one season for the Anaheim Angels of Major League Baseball. He also spent time in the minor league systems of the Oakland Athletics, Seattle Mariners, and Texas Rangers. After being released by all three teams in a span of shortly over a year, he officially retired after the 2006 season. He is currently the bullpen catcher for the Angels. Before then, he was the roving catching coordinator for the Angels.
